How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Nichols Canyon?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Nichols Canyon Studio Apartments | $1,966 | $1,375 | $3,200 |
| Nichols Canyon 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,543 | $1,598 | $4,595 |
| Nichols Canyon 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,391 | $1,895 | $6,995 |
| Nichols Canyon 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,725 | $3,112 | $8,000 |
| Nichols Canyon 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,091 | $4,029 | $4,229 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Utilities Included Nichols Canyon Apartments
What is the Cheapest Utilities Included apartment in Nichols Canyon?
Currently the most affordable Utilities Included Apartment in Nichols Canyon is at 7032 Hawthorn Ave listed at $1,375.
How much is the average rent for a Utilities Included Nichols Canyon Apartment?
The average rent for a Utilities Included Apartment in Nichols Canyon is $2,371.
What is the largest Utilities Included Nichols Canyon Apartment for rent?
Today's Utilities Included apartment with the most square footage in Nichols Canyon is a 1,680 square feet unit starting from $3,195 at ZEN Hollywood.
What is the average size for Nichols Canyon Utilities Included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Utilities Included rental in Nichols Canyon is currently at 655 sq ft.
